Bollywood financier Yusuf Lakdawala, arrested in land grabbing case, dies

Lakdawala was being probed for conspiracy and forgery, among other allegations by the ED and EOW
Last Updated 09 September 2021, 16:42 IST

Bollywood financier and real estate developer, Yusuf Lakdawala, who was under arrest and in judicial custody - passed away in Mumbai on Thursday.

Among other things he was accused of grabbing a plot in Khandala hill ranges, which belonged to legendary writer late Mulk Raj Anand.

Lakdawala (76) was lodged at the Arthur Road jail, an undertrial facility in Mumbai.

A cancer patient, he was shifted to the prison hospital a couple of days ago.

After his condition deteriorated, he was shifted to the Sir JJ Hospital, where he passed away.

Few months back, he was initially arrested by the Economic Offences Wing of the Mumbai Police and later by the Enforcement Directorate.

An accident death report (ADR) was registered and the cause of death is yet to be ascertained.

Foul play has been ruled out.

Lakdawala was being probed for conspiracy and forgery, among other allegations by the ED and EOW.
